Near replies "No, thank you Linda", and continues to put together his puzzle. As some children run by the room, a young girl named Linda asks Near if he wants to play with them. He is first seen sitting alone in a room, piecing together a white puzzle, with the puzzle's only design being a black letter 'L' in the corner. Near is first introduced to the story as a child at Wammy's House.

In the post series one-shot, he is shown conducting investigations as "L", and uses the Old English Text MT/Cloister Black font text "L". While L uses the Old English Text MT/Cloister Black font text "L," Near uses the Wedding Text BT/ClerestorySSK font text "N," to represent himself during the Kira investigation. All of his toys are the types that need to be moved manually such as the action figures, darts and dolls (except for the remote-control rubber ducks powered with batteries, and a battery-moved train). Although Near is always surrounded with toys, none of them are electronics. It appears that Near would despise anyone who would knock down these structures, accidentally or intentionally. Of course, these structures are far beyond normal size, easily covering an entire room.

Three years after the main story, Near takes an interest in building Tarot card stacks. Normally, his fixation with toys is light, but he does seem to have things that he particularly likes since he has taken these with him when he had to escape. Even though he is only playing, piecing together a patterned puzzle starting out of nowhere and the like easily shows a sample of his abilities and intelligence. With extremely childlike interests, his surroundings always have toys, dice, or darts strewn about. He is usually seen hunched over rather than sitting, and he also constantly plays with various toys, which he uses in his theories. Much like L, Near shows various unusual mannerisms during his day to day life. In the post-series one-shot, Near is shown to have a great respect for L, basing much of how he solves crime on L's methods, even to the point where he only takes cases that he has a personal interest in rather than trying to pursue justice. For example, when the SPK members were killed in the anime Near has a very stern look, but in the manga he is visibly upset. Near shows much more emotion in the manga than he does in the anime, and displays far more facial expressions. He is also shown to have a sense of humor, stating that Light was "popular with the ladies" while discussing with Rester the roles of Misa Amane and Kiyomi Takada in the Kira case. He is also rather devious, and isn't above using tactics that are "barely within the law", as he "values results above all else." Although a seemingly straight faced individual, Near will often smirk when getting something right, and does so many times while trying to corner Light during their conversations.

Near is very calm and stable, a trait that is described in Death Note 13: How To Read as being "above that of L's".

Near is rather codependent, as seen when he asks Rester to accompany him on his flight to Japan, due to having never flown alone. As stated in Death Note 13: How to Read, "he is only able to display his true deductive powers when he has the support of his members." The book also states that Near is distant from people because he is sensitive. Near also appears to be ambidextrous, playing darts with his left hand and stacking dice with his right.ĭespite his genius abilities, Near has a low social knowledge and is bad at interacting with others. He is proficient when it comes to multitasking, and is able to monitor multiple computer screens at once. He is highly observational, and was once seen piecing together a puzzle that was almost entirely colored white. He has an obsession with solving complex problems to which he views investigation as like solving a puzzle. Near is very intelligent, although his childish appearance and demeanor can cause others (such as David Hoope) to question his abilities. In the Death Note One-Shot Special which takes place three years after the end of the Kira case, Near is shown to have sharp bags under his eyes, slightly longer hair and to have undergone a growth spurt. In the anime, Near's pants are instead a light blue color. Near is only seen wearing a white long-sleeved pajama top, and white pajama pants. Near has white hair and gray eyes (similar to the eyes L had).
